Yeah that is mostly right Rick. The horse did go sterile and at one stage was given away to a young guy who tried putting him the paddock with some mares however I'm not aware that he got any in foal or even if they were registered. Would have to check the stallion records with hrv. He is however now owned by former trainer David Murphy who has said he would like to try and put him in the paddock with some of his own mares and see what happens. It is a shame because he is getting some nice horses around from book of mares that were not 'a grade' quality.
As for his performance on the track, Rich and Grant, that miracle mile was the only time he missed a place in his career and he was very unlucky. He didn't break his leg rich but after winning 5/5 as a 2yo he got an infection in a rear fetlock that he almost died from, started his 3yo season late as a result and won his first 4 before got beaten in Vic derby, mainly because he was behind the eight ball fitness wise. He then won Caduseus cup the week later but bowed his tendon in the race. Won a legends mile when he came back, 4th in miracle mile, 2nd in another legends mile and melton plate(to Robin Hood) and broke down again.
My involvement with the murphys over many years I've seen some very good horses but he was the best in my opinion and could have been anything but for injury/illness.
